4 Tips to Take Your Mind off The Breakup


Now that you are dealing with a breakup it becomes easy to fall into self-pity. The tendency is to remove yourself from the outside world and turn into a solitary person. A breakup brings along with it a wide range of emotions that can bring you down. The sooner you are able to work through and overcome these emotions the quicker life can get back to normal and possibly create a chance of getting back together. Getting over the breakup won’t be easy but following are some tips to implement after the breakup.

1-      Pick up a new hobby or resume an old one.

Resuming an old hobby may seem like a waste of time in the beginning but be patient because it can have a healing effect. Understand that sulking in anger about the circumstances you are presently facing will not improve your chances to realize the love you deserve. By finding something you can be passionate and enjoy moves you closer to achieving the ideal relationship. Do not mistake the fact that it is appropriate to grieve but you don’t have to dwell on it for a long period. The purpose of finding the hobby is not to please someone else but rather occupy yourself. Involve yourself in the hobby for the reason that it provides direction and purpose towards being able to accomplish something great, which you can certainly do. 

2-      Reconnect with friends

People enjoy spending time catching up and building friendships. Contact some family and old friends that you can enjoy some time with. Think about different things that you can do for others to let them know you were thinking about them. A lot of joy can be found in taking the attention off of you and directing it towards others to see them happy.

3-      Reading

Finding a good book takes your mind off the breakup which allows you to relax and reinvigorate. A practical approach might be finding a book club or starting one of your own in order to associate with others. Books can allow you to transport into a new world temporarily with your imagination and help you realize there is more out there for you. 

4-      Shopping

Spending time at different shops can inspire by changing your mood. Perhaps there is something that you can purchase for your hobby. Use your time to window shop for all the things you have ever dreamed of having such as your dream car, jewelry, or clothing. Exploring all the different amenities and luxuries available to you can ignite hope and excitement about all the world has to offer. 

Changing your mood and building relationships will put a new perspective on the breakup. The time spent on things you enjoy opens your mind to seeing the relationship where problems existed that may not have been recognized thus allowing you to fix them.
